When to Visit the Beach

Deciding on the best time to enjoy a beach holiday, ultimately comes down to where you want to go. The weather can vary throughout the UK, so it's best to plan accordingly so that you can make the most of the great outdoors and sandy shores.

Summer beach holidays tend to be the most popular in the UK. This is when the weather is at its warmest, with plenty of sunshine and more daylight hours. A trip to places like Cornwall or Devon in the south is great during this time. Enjoy some time lounging on the sandy shores, or even take a dip in the sea if the temperatures are particularly warm!

A beach getaway in spring is perfect for those who want to hike or bike along coastal paths. With cooler temperatures and a gentle breeze, this makes for great weather for anyone seeking an active break. North Wales, Pembrokeshire and Dorset are great places to visit in spring. With warmer temperatures and a plethora of walking routes, there’s something for all types of adventurers during this time.

Winter is perfect for anyone seeking a cosy coastal getaway. Wrap up warm as you stroll along the beach and waves crash against the shore. With fewer tourists, this provides an ideal time of year to stay by the sea without the hustle and bustle of crowds. If you prefer to get comfy indoors, light the fire and watch as the fierce swells roll onto shore, all from the comfort of your holiday cottage.

Tips for Staying in a Holiday Cottage by the Sea

Many beaches operate dog bans throughout the summer months. Make sure you find out if there are any dog restrictions on local beaches if you are taking your four-legged friend to one of our dog friendly cottages with you. Pack your beach towels before you set off on holiday, as many cottage owners only provide towels for use inside the cottage.

Establish how far away the property is from the beach before booking, and check if it is accessible by foot or car. Find out if local beaches are pebble or sand if this is important to you.

Book early to avoid disappointment, as seaside retreats get booked up quickly. If you are holidaying on a budget, consider booking a break in self-catering coastal cottages outside the peak summer months, when you have a greater choice of properties available and larger savings to be made. Finally, don't forget your sun tan lotion, windbreak, bucket and spade, and enjoy your next coastal holiday!

  • How long do I need for a beach holiday?

Deciding on how long you require for a seaside break depends on what you plan to do whilst visiting. Many choose to take a long weekend (3 nights, 4 days) to enjoy some of the UK's best coastal destinations, whereas others have a jam-packed week of activities. Make a list of what you want to see, where you want to go and the activities you want to try, as this will help you determine how long you will need to do it all.
